Procedures for school district’s calculation and payment of reimbursements
Arkansas Code § 6-14-101; Arkansas Code § 7-7-201
- (a) The district shall, pursuant to 7 CAR § 71-109, calculate the previous cost of the most recent comparable odd-year school election for each county in which the district had an issue or candidate on the ballot.
(b) Once the district has received a request for reimbursement from each county board of election commissioners required to submit a request, the district shall pay each county the lesser of the:
- (1) Additional election costs requested by the county; or
- (2) Allocated previous costs of the most recent comparable election held on an odd year for that county.
- (c) In the event that the payment of the lesser of the additional election cost requested by the county or the allocated previous costs to each county does not cause the district’s total reimbursement to exceed the total previous costs, the remaining amount shall be prorated proportionally between those counties whose reimbursement was limited by the allocated previous costs until the district’s reimbursement to all counties, in the aggregate, equals the total previous costs.
- (d) Should the district fail to receive a request for reimbursement from one (1) or more counties within one hundred fifty (150) days of the election, the district shall follow the procedures set forth in this part in calculating the payment for each county that has submitted a request at the time the calculations are made.
(e)
- (1) The district must reimburse each county that has submitted timely requests for reimbursement no later than two hundred ten (210) days following the date of the election.
- (2) The district shall only reimburse a county board of election commissioners that files a request after the initial calculations and payment are made if the total reimbursements paid by the district have not yet exceeded the total previous costs.
(f)
(1) If, pursuant to this part, the district is not required to pay the entire amount of additional cost requested by the county board of election commissioners, the district shall document:
- (A) The amount of additional cost each county submitted to the district;
- (B) The election designated as the most recent comparable odd-year election;
- (C) The amount the district paid to the domicile county in the comparable odd-year election;
- (D) The number of the district’s qualified electors living in each county; and
- (E) All calculations made using this information.
- (2) A copy of this documentation shall be submitted to each county at the time the district submits its reimbursement to the county.
